Q:   Can I get admission in Sharda School of Engineering and Technology for B.Tech with 60% in Class 12th?

A: 

Admission to the program mandates candidates to have completed Class 10 with a minimum aggregate of 60%. Moving to Class 12, a higher aggregate of 70% is required, specifically with a minimum of 60% marks in PCM (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ics) for Computer Science or PCB (Physics, Chemistry, Biology) for Biotechnology. It is crucial that there be no academic gap between Class 10 and 12. Furthermore, a minimum of 50% marks in Mathematics is deemed essential. Q:   What is the eligibility criteria for M.Tech at Sharda School of Engineering and Technology?

A: 

Depending on the specialisation you select, there are different requirements for the Sharda School of Engineering and Technology (SSET) M.Tech programme.

  • A minimum of 60% in a relevant engineering discipline should be earned for a B.E. or B.Tech degree.
  • To be admitted, you must have passed the Sharda University Admission Test (SUAT) or GATE/NET.
  • You must to possess a legitimate scorecard from the entrance examination you took.

B.Tech. in Biotechnology - Batch of 2026
3
2Placements3Infrastructure4Faculty4Crowd & Campus Life2Value for Money
Dissatisfied because of placements and internship opportunities offered by the department.
Placements: Mainly 30 percent of students got placed in some companies on a very basic 3 to 4 Lacs package. Students struggle to get placed. Also, the companies are limited. The lowest package is around 1.8 Lacs and the maximum package is around 5.5 Lacs. Lack of internships offered by the companies; you have to pay for internships. Bharat Biotech is the top company, and recently Jubilant blacklisted Sharda University.
Infrastructure: Everything is good except labs; there is a lack of basic equipment and chemicals in the lab. Students suffer a lot of time to perform practicals in the lab. Infrastructure is not that good in the biotech department. Lack of classes. Hostel food is bad. Medical facilities are very good. Lack of sports and games.
Faculty: Mostly teachers are top qualified, but some of them just came for the salary. Course curriculum changes every year; they add some new subjects and drop some. Every semester there is a lot of difference in the course year-wise. Recently they are more focused on computer science subjects like programming languages—Python and some other subjects too.
Other: I just chose by chance; I didn't have much knowledge about this university before admission, otherwise, I would never have come to this university. I wanted to pursue Masters for research. Biotech is best for research purposes in living organisms. There is vast knowledge to gain in biotechnology. I wish the department will start focusing more on research and lab work. At least five practical subjects should be there in every semester. Lots of scholarships, lots of other extracurricular activities to do. Students from many countries enough to explore different cultures.

B.Tech. in Computer Science and Engineering - Batch of 2026
3
2Placements4Infrastructure3Faculty4Crowd & Campus Life2Value for Money
Honest review of Sharda University placements, campus life, hostels and faculty .
Placements: Currently I am in my 2nd year and have been hearing about the placements of the 4th year students and it's not looking good. Mostly, the placement companies visiting are offering around 4-6 Lacs only while the placement for sales is going much higher with 10 Lacs being offered. The highest on-campus placement this year is that of 10 Lacs only which is in the sales department and not in IT. Many of the companies aren't really renowned. There are some start up companies among other recruiters. Amazon was also supposed to visit, but for some reason it didn't. Overall, I am really disappointed by the placements record.
Infrastructure: Wi-Fi is fine, sometimes it does not work but otherwise it is good. The classrooms are air conditioned and kept in good condition while being clean and airy. Library is too good, it is the best place in the whole campus and is also air conditioned and beautiful. Almost all the books are available here along with the seating being awesome. I am staying in the Mandela girls hostel and upon comparing it with the other on-campus hostels, it is clearly the best choice, but otherwise it is not worth the money. Mess food is too bad, they use almost the same spices for every meal, chapatis are the worst. The food is of a low quality and the menu almost never changes. Medical facilities are good enough with an ambulance being made available all the time. There is a medical store in the campus and students have access to free checkups. Several sports and games areas are also allotted in the campus.
Faculty: Teachers are fine. Can't say much about the teachers as it depends from person to person. Some of the teachers are very helpful while others don't even teach the basics. You ultimately need to study all by yourself using books or youtube, whatever you prefer. The curriculum is good and is similar to ones in AKTU. Semester exams are fine, you can easily excel in them if you start studying even a week before the exams. To pass, you need to get at least 4 as your CGPA score.
Other: There are several scholarships available. If you score more than 9 CGPA, you will definitely get some scholarship. Events are pretty good and the campus connectivity is also nice. There are several markets and places nearby. There is always some extracurricular activity going on across the campus.

Q:   Is Sharda School of Engineering and Technology a good college for B.Tech?

A: 

The faculty is average and placement last year was really good.

Placements: 60% of the students here got placed with an average package company. The highest-placed person got a CTC of 48 LPA and the average CTC is 5–6 LPA. You have enough options to choose if you are a good programmer and you have scored well in your semester exams .

Infrastructure: The hostel is too good but a bit costly as compared to others and the infrastructure is also good with GATE security. No one is allowed in hostels, whether they are your friend or family. If you take a hostel, you have many facilities with you, and you can also reach classes earlier. The fee for a 3-seater AC room is approximately Rs. 30 thousand and you can get a discount if you have any scholarships.

Faculty: The midterm exams are a bit hard because they carry 25% weight, but they are harder than the end-term exams. Also, attendance of 75% is required to sit in the examination hall and you have to clear all your dues within a month so that you'll not have to pay an extra fine per day .

Other: The campus is too good and the environment is also friendly here.
